Build a presentation in minutes using palettes

This article is a quick overview intended to help you learn how to build a presentation in minutes using palettes. Palettes are groups of your favorite plants, and if you take a little time to build palettes of plants you use in every job – you can create presentations in minutes and use them to win job bids or to help you finalize plant selections. If you’re looking for a quick way to put together presentations for your clients, give this a try:

Take some time up front to create a series of palettes of plants you use all the time.

 

For our example, we are going to create these palettes:

  1. Mediterranean plants we use in every project
  2. Erosion control plants
  3. Plants for raised planter – Mediterranean style
  4. Our favorite mediterranean style trees
  5. Container plants

 

Great! Now you have a variety of palettes ready to go with plants you know and love. Then, when you meet with your client and discuss their plans, you can quickly assemble plants for them to review.

 

Say you meet with your client and learn they have a large hillside in the backyard and want to do a patio with lots of pots and they love Mediterranean style.

Build a Presentation in Minutes using Palettes

Here is how easy this is. First, start a new project for your client, then go to the plant search page. Make sure your project is selected in the “Add Plants to” section of the left side bar.

 

Next, in the filters below, select Mediterranean plants, erosion control plants, container plants, and maybe the palette of mediterranean trees. Then, simply click the button “Add Current Results” to add all the plants to your current project. Done!

 

You can send this to your client in minutes with a note to see what stands out to them and prove that you are working hard for them!

Of course, don’t forget to add in any plants you discussed during your meeting, but your initial proposal or vision could be in their inbox within a few minutes of meeting them.
